Patches were merged upstream yesterday and this specific compile error does not happen any more.
However, there are 2 page-related link errors, now that it got to linking stage: ERROR: "copy_page" [fs/fuse/fuse.ko] undefined! ERROR: "empty_zero_page" [fs/ext4/ext4dev.ko] undefined!
Should I report these as different errors or is is related enough?
